Are there any first-time homebuyer programs specifically available in Watseka?
Yes, Watseka homebuyers can access the Illinois Housing Development Authority's (IHDA) programs, including the 1stHomeIllinois loan with down payment assistance. Additionally, Iroquois County may offer local grants for first-time buyers, and USDA loans are particularly relevant given Watseka's rural designation, offering 100% financing options for eligible buyers in the area.
How does Watseka's rural location affect my mortgage options?
Watseka's rural classification makes USDA loans widely available and particularly advantageous, offering zero down payment options for qualified buyers. This rural status also means local lenders are experienced with agricultural and rural property financing, though you may find fewer jumbo loan options compared to urban areas due to the area's lower average home prices.

How do property taxes in Watseka impact mortgage affordability?
Iroquois County property taxes are relatively moderate compared to other Illinois counties, typically ranging from 1.8% to 2.2% of assessed value. This means for a $150,000 home, you might pay $2,700-$3,300 annually in property taxes, which lenders will factor into your debt-to-income ratio. The stable tax environment in Watseka helps maintain predictable monthly mortgage payments.
